MAKE UP:

  • Get a trial make up done before the wedding. It is important to try out your hair style too!
  • Make sure you choose the right colours for your make up, that go well with your dress. Always have a backup make up kit with all the right shades.
  • Use waterproof mascara.

  • Use a long stay lipstick. Make sure you choose the perfect colour that complements your dress.
  • Avoid bold nail polishes. Choose some common colours like pink that will go with all your sarees (If you do not have time to change your nail colours for each n every saree)
  • Choose a hair-do that you are comfortable with. Don’t try something that you are not sure about. During your reception, you would want to concentrate on your guests and not worry about your hair-do. If you are wearing your hair up, wash and blow dry your hair the previous day to have a better grip. If you are wearing it down, wash your hair on the day of your wedding.
  • Always have back up jewellery ( Earrings , Necklaces etc.), in case you lose your jewellery half way through the reception. My friend’s earnings fell down during her reception and she had to stand without it till someone found a replacement. You do not want that to happen to you.

TAKING CARE OF YOU:

  • You will want your hands and legs looking as beautiful as possible for the close up photographs. So make sure you start your preparation one month before the wedding. Moisturise your hands and legs everyday. Get pedicure and manicure done in a parlour.  Grow your nails and shape it properly.
  • Make sure you grow your eyebrows before your wedding. Get it shaped two days before the wedding so that you have beautifully shaped eyebrows.
  • Hair removal is a personal choice, whether you prefer to shave, wax or use hair removal cream. If you can bear with the pain, it is better to wax to remove your hair so that you end up with hair free legs and arms throughout your wedding and honeymoon period. Whatever method you chose, make sure you are not allergic to it.
  • Get your beauty sleep. This will not only energise you but also avoid dark circles.
  • You will have to be smiling the whole day on your wedding. So make sure you get your teeth cleaned before the wedding.
  • Mini pampering treatments and massages can help rest your body and spirits, and keep you calm at stressful but exciting times.
  • A massage prior to your wedding will have your skin glowing from top to toe – after all, radiant skin is essential for all those wedding photos.
